| dc.description.abstract | <h3>Background</h3><p>Three-dimensional (3D) modeling has been used in the management of bony head and neck tumors, but not in soft tissue tumors. Currently, histopathological findings of oral squamous cell carcinomas (OSCC) are presented as two-dimensional images. Previously, we developed a 3D image fusion method that presents tumor histopathology and MRI in 3D form. In this study, we sought to test our method in a series of OSCCs.</p><h3>Methods</h3><p>A 3D table scanner, 3D Slicer software, and 3D modeling software were used to produce 3D image fusions of nine OSCCs.</p><h3>Results</h3><p>Nine OSCCs are presented as digital, 3D image fusions, showing the resected specimen and the tumor within based on histopathology and MRI.</p><h3>Conclusions</h3><p>The fused 3D model allows for a better visual understanding of tumor orientation within the resected specimen, provides a tool to compare tumor volume and dimensions between MRI images and histopathology slides, and facilitates multidisciplinary discussion.</p> | |
